§ 53-134.03. Retail, bottle club, craft brewery, and microdistillery licenses; regulation by cities and villages.
City and village governing bodies may regulate, by ordinance, the business of certain liquor licensees within city or village limits, as long as the ordinance is not inconsistent with the Nebraska Liquor Control Act.
